As Suzuki continues its aggressive expansion into the South African C-segment, the Across arrives as its most technologically advanced offering to date. Positioned to bridge the gap between frugal city dwellers and lifestyle SUVs, the Across prioritises efficiency and a massive equipment list over raw performance. It’s a calculated move by Suzuki to offer a premium-feeling family haulier without the premium price tag. Design The Across breaks away from Suzuki’s more utilitarian roots with a more dynamic stance and sculpted lines."The front end is dominated by a large trapezoidal intake and narrow LED projector lamps that give it a sharp, authoritative look. The rear is the highlight, featuring a 19-segmented LED light cluster that stretches the width of the car—a design cue usually reserved for much more expensive European SUVs. Interior The cabin is refreshingly free of clutter, focusing instead on a 10.1-inch touchscreen and a fully digital 10.25-inch instrument cluster. While the GL model is practical with fabric seats, the GLX pushes into luxury territory with synthetic leather, copper stitching, and an eight-speaker Harman Infinity sound system. The addition of a panoramic sunroof and ventilated seats in the GLX makes it feel like a genuine flagship. Performance and Drive Under the skin lies the K15C 1.5-litre engine paired with a 12V mild-hybrid system. The Integrated Starter Generator (ISG) provides a silent restart and assists under load, but don't expect a performance powerhouse. This car is built for the urban commute and steady cruising. The 5.3 L/100 km fuel claim is the hero here, aided by an efficient start/stop system that makes it a sensible choice for the budget-conscious family. Verdict Starting at R349 900 for the GL and topping out at R464 900 for the GLX, the Suzuki Across is a masterclass in value proposition. It might lack the turbocharged punch of some competitors, but it compensates with futuristic styling, a tech-heavy interior, and class-leading efficiency. For the modern family, it’s a compelling package that should be on your shopping list. Built in collaboration with Toyota, the Across shares its platform with the Toyota RAV4 Plug-in Hybrid.
